Hi DeSo team - I'm a security researcher and I'd like to submit a reproducible, high-severity vulnerability under your bug-bounty program
( https://github.com/deso-protocol/docs/blob/main/bug-bounty.md ). Impact: It can lead to the compromise of user accounts. Per responsible disclosure, I'm deliberately keeping all technical details out of this public issue.

Your bug-bounty policy asks researchers to "fully disclose an exploit to the DeSo developer community" by email and to include clear reproduction steps and evidence - which I have, against my own test accounts. The problem is the submission channel: the address in the policy (node.admin+security@protonmail.com) and security@bitclout.com (in the BitClout docs) both bounce with "address does not exist", GitHub Private Vulnerability Reporting isn't enabled on your repos, and a prior researcher hit the same wall (postgres-data-handler#104).

Could you please
(a) reply with a monitored security email
(b) enable Private Vulnerability Reporting (Settings → Security → "Private vulnerability reporting"), or
(c) point me to a reliable private channel? I'll then send full reproduction, PoC, impact, and remediation, and I'll honor the 60-day disclosure window in your policy.
